Released on February 15, 2013, is a psychological thriller that marked the directorial debut of Vishesh Bhatt and served as the third installment in the popular

franchise. Unlike its predecessors, which were known for their bold content, this film was the first in the series to receive a U/A certificate

from the Indian Censor Board, focusing more on its suspenseful storyline than on erotica. Core Film Details Vishesh Bhatt Randeep Hooda (replacing franchise regular Emraan Hashmi), Aditi Rao Hydari Sara Loren

It is an official remake of the 2011 Spanish-Colombian thriller La Cara Oculta The Hidden Face

Vikram (Hooda), a wildlife photographer, is devastated when his girlfriend Roshni (Hydari) disappears mysteriously. He eventually moves on with a waitress named Nisha (Loren), but strange, supernatural-seeming occurrences in his palatial house lead Nisha to discover a dark secret regarding Roshni's fate. The "Hidden Face" Controversy

Many critics pointed out that Murder 3 was not just inspired but a scene-for-scene remake of the Colombian film La Cara Oculta (2011). While the producers acquired the rights, the Hindi adaptation failed to localize the story. The original featured a classical musician; the Hindi version used a photographer, but the cultural context of fidelity and "testing a partner" felt foreign to Indian audiences. murder 3 hindi full

The Plot: Love, Betrayal, and a Missing Photographer

If you want the Murder 3 Hindi full experience, understanding the psychological maze of its plot is essential. Unlike the first two films, which leaned heavily on infidelity and revenge, Murder 3 borrows its core premise from the Spanish-Argentinian thriller La Cara Oculta (The Hidden Face).

Spoiler Warning: Full plot breakdown ahead.

The story revolves around Vikram (Randeep Hooda), a celebrity photographer living in a sprawling, atmospheric estate outside Mumbai. He is in a passionate but turbulent relationship with his girlfriend, Roshni (Aditi Rao Hydari), a former waitress.

Suspecting Vikram of infidelity, Roshni decides to test his love. After a heated argument, she suddenly disappears, leaving behind a video message implying she has left him forever. A missing person report is filed. Enter Nisha (Sara Loren), a new, sensual woman who quickly moves into Vikram’s life and his bed.

But here is the twist (the film’s selling point)—Roshni never left. Secretly, she has been hiding inside a soundproof, reinforced panic room in Vikram’s mansion, accessible through a hidden door in a wardrobe. From this claustrophobic prison, she watches Vikram and Nisha’s romance unfold, descending into madness, jealousy, and desperation. The climax of Murder 3 sees Roshni trapped not just by walls but by her own lie as a construction crew begins walling up the room permanently.
